Output 9560da8314494d99349dd37da43df79b9f060617b24ef37bbda507d59c9b4105:4

value
26950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374c130b3d8ba9fe362e818f2afe75c0f6fb5 OP_EQUAL
address
3BMEXJxaGwo846VHKMmn7ZRCrSq5NwaD4c
transaction
9560da8314494d99349dd37da43df79b9f060617b24ef37bbda507d59c9b4105
spent
true